Agios Eleftherios (Greek: Άγιος Ελευθέριος) is a Athens Metro station on Line 1. It is located in the Patisia area of Athens, Greece, about 14.7 km from Piraeus. The station has two tracks and two platforms and is at ground level. It is accessible for passengers with mobility needs and is operated by STASY.

Key facts:
- Line: Line 1
- Structure: At-grade
- Platforms: 2
- Tracks: 2
- Opening history: Line 1 section opened 4 August 1961; Agios Eleftherios station opened in December 2001 after a rebuild
- Distance from Piraeus: 14.668 km
- Previous station (toward Piraeus): Kato Patisia
- Next station (toward Kifissia): Ano Patisia
